Position Purpose

Under general supervision, this role builds upon the responsibilities of Underwriter I and II, fostering deeper connections with producers, reinsurers, and stakeholders. This position entails greater ownership and accountability in evaluating intricate profit sources through the selection of suitable risks, while also driving increased submission volumes.

Principal Duties & Responsibilities
  • Assess, evaluate, accept, decline, rate, quote, and finalize new or renewal submissions with significant premium or risk exposure.
  • Establish and nurture robust relationships with agents, reinsurers, and stakeholders.
  • Examine complex submissions, account losses, pricing structures, and profitable premiums.
  • Analyze intricate profit sources by selecting appropriate risks.
  • Support special projects or additional tasks as required.
Education & Experience
  • A bachelor's degree in insurance, finance, risk management, business, or a related discipline is typically required.
  • A minimum of 5+ years of relevant experience is necessary for consideration.
  • [OR] an equivalent combination of education and experience.
Knowledge, Skills, & Competencies
  • Proficient in utilizing analytical techniques in underwriting processes to identify viable solutions.
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ills to convey findings and recommendations to both internal and external stakeholders regarding underwriting matters.
  • Skilled in employing software to summarize and analyze extensive data sets.
  • Comprehends, applies, and accurately documents the nature of operations for assigned risks and communicates findings effectively.
  • Capable of preparing, reviewing, and conducting underwriting analyses of accounts.
  • Possesses analytical skills and a thorough understanding of submission requirements, model entry, and product appetite.
  • Engages in ongoing education related to underwriting.
  • Demonstrates the ability to generate innovative solutions within the underwriting department.
  • Typically has obtained a letter of authority.
  • Possesses a solid understanding of the markets and clients being served.
  • Holds some authority to process approvals, issuances, or changes for policies.
  • Handles more complex risks than Underwriter I and has achieved a higher level of authority.
  • Presents solutions to management on non-standard issues independently.
  • Exhibits knowledge of proper sign-off procedures and sound underwriting judgment in most cases.
  • Maintains a comprehensive understanding of internal processes related to the product and demonstrates knowledge of loss rating and credibility.
  • Works towards building and sustaining a profitable portfolio of business.
